What causes unreconciled layers in AutoCAD?

What causes unreconciled layers in AutoCAD?

Solution: Unreconciled layers are layers that have been added to the drawing or to attached xrefs since the layer list was last evaluated. Note: All layers that have been added to the drawing or its xrefs since the last user-specified action (for example, reloading an xref), are listed.

How do you fix unreconciled layers in Civil 3d?

Unreconciled layers become reconciled by right-clicking the layer and clicking the Reconcile Layer option. Once a layer has become reconciled, it is removed from the Unreconciled New Layers filter. After all new layers are reconciled, the Unreconciled New Layers filter is removed.

How do you remove reconcile layers in AutoCAD?

To Remove Layers From the Unreconciled Layers Filter Click Home tab Layers panel Layer Properties Find. In the Layer Properties Manager, Filters area, click the Unreconciled New Layers node in the Filters panel. In the layer list, right-click a layer, and click Reconcile Layer.

How do you fade in AutoCAD?

  1. At the Command prompt, enter imageadjust.
  2. Select the image to modify. Press Enter.
  3. In the Image Adjust dialog box, specify settings: To adjust brightness or contrast, use the Brightness or Contrast slider bar. To adjust image fade, use the Fade slider bar.

How do I turn off unreconciled layers?

Solution: For the active drawing, change the system variable LAYERNOTIFY to 0 (zero) or click the Settings button in the upper-right corner of the layers palette and uncheck “Evaluate New Layers Added to Drawings.” To turn off the notification for all drawings, change the system variable LAYEREVALCTL to 0 (zero).

How do you delete layers in Civil 3d?

Delete Layers from a Drawing or Template

  1. At the command line, enter LayDel.
  2. Select the drawing objects on the layers that you want to delete, or use the Name option to select the layers from the Delete Layers dialog box as shown in figure 10.
  3. Press the Shift or Ctrl key to select multiple layers from the list.
